Markov perfect equilibria in stochastic growth models with quasi-hyperbolic discounting and risk-sensitive preferences

We show the existence of a Markov perfect equilibrium in a non-stationary stochastic growth model with quasi-hyperbolic discounting and risk-sensitive preferences. Our proof resembles dynamic programming approach and does not involve any fixed point theorem. The risk-sensitive preferences are modelled via certainty equivalents for various utility functions including these implying risk-aversion as well as risk-seeking. Under the additional assumption of stationarity, we are able to prove the existence of a stationary Markov perfect equilibrium using the Schauder fixed point theorem.
